WebSashing. Sashing is strips of fabric between blocks, generally in the rows and columns of a quilt. WebHow to add a simple sashing to your quilt Step 1: First measure the height of your quilt blocks. You will cut sashing strips of your desired width to this measurement to place between the blocks.
